For the 2025 school year, there are 2 private schools serving 78 students in Fergus County, MT (there are 23 public schools, serving 1,649 public students). 5% of all K-12 students in Fergus County, MT are educated in private schools (compared to the MT state average of 8%).
100% of private schools in Fergus County, MT are religiously affiliated (most commonly Amish).
